Output e0306fa68030c676f7d03ec849578447a7d8a49615fb2a79ed37cbb1ca3b9490:0

value
3710060
script pubkey
OP_0 OP_PUSHBYTES_20 689e332658e365d55871d8841b5135535f59890e
address
bc1qdz0rxfjcudja2kr3mzzpk5f42d04nzgweu8mqx
transaction
e0306fa68030c676f7d03ec849578447a7d8a49615fb2a79ed37cbb1ca3b9490